PhD Research Area

Topic:

Residual stress and deformation in SPR joints of high strength materials

Objective:

The aim of this project is to develop a hybrid, computer based model which fits into current operating tools in establishing the operating envelope of rivets in SPR joints of high strength materials with respect to their integrity after the joining process and their performance under various service conditions.
